Main duties of the job

You will be responsible for providing reception and administrative support in our clinics and on occasion to assist in the decontamination and maintenance of dental instruments and equipment.

Your good communication skills and effortless ways of making people feel at ease will be a real asset when providing valuable support at these clinics. Most importantly, we would like you to have a welcoming and upbeat approach and be a helping hand in the clinic for both employees and patients.

Flexibility is required with regard to working hours to cover the full range of sessions worked within the service. The post holder will be expected to visit clinics to provide the necessary support therefore ability to travel is essential.
